The absolute best wine shop in the Carroll Gardens area. Yes, there are other liquor stores that have been around for a millennia, and others still that their forefathers names are the streets that........I get it. I love it too. But, this place is just straight quality products. Not only have the wines been categorized easily for you, but they have easy to read descriptions, and sometimes even pairing ideas for their versatile wine portfolio. They also rotate stock often and you can always find something new. Want something cold? Ask! They might have it in a fridge in the back. And if you're just not sure..ask. It's family owned and their employees really know their wine too. They play 80's music and classic rock which is a nice change from a soup opera playing in the background. Also, their booze selection is limited because of space but still pretty darn good.
